What is Contra Dancing? It is family entertainment. It is fun. Dance to live music. It's a lot like square dancing (there is a caller to teach you and tell you the next move) and Irish Set Dancing.  It is a uniquely American dance form and has been around for over 200 years. There are many active contra dance groups throughout the U.S.

 

 You do not need to come with a partner. Good exercise! No experience necessary.
